- What is the one fashion item/design you wish would go away and what would you hope stays “in style” indefinitely?
- People wanting to follow the herd, and buy “safe” looks that blend in, not wanting to really express themselves with bold and unusual pieces.
- What do I hope stays in style indefinitely—well, that would be pearls, especially large special pearls—they frame the face, and act as an instant “lift”. Nothing is more elegant, more timeless, or more sensual. Pearls bloom in luster when we wear them; they feel and look soft, feminine and gutsy all at the same time. They also come in all shapes sizes and colors, so they are not dowdy and predictable, and you can restring or add to them to create different looks and styles. Just put them on last—do not spray them with perfume or anything else, and they will be your friends for life.
